It was a field and lab based research. During this research, 16
genotypes of brinjal collected from different parts of Bangladesh.
In the field level, these genotypes were cultivated and coefficient
of variation and correlation coefficient were determined. The
phenotypic coefficient of variation was higher than genotypic
coefficient of variation in most characters.Correlation coefficient
was determined to find out the interrelationship among the
different characters. Fruit yield per plant was positively and
significantly correlated with plant height, number of branches per
plant, number of fruits per plant, number of inflorescence per
plant, fruit breadth and individual fruit weight. On the other hand
negative correlation was observed with flowering time and fruit
length. In the laboratory research, leaf sample of the genotypes
was used for isozyme analysis. The electrophoresis of the proteins
of leaves was carried out using Polyacrylamide Gel Electrophoresis
(PAGE) technique and the gels were stained with Peroxidase (POD),
Glutamate Oxaloacetate Transaminase (GOT) and Malate Dehydrogenase
(MDH) isozyme and zymogram analysis was performed.
